Fardin Sheikh Milani

Fardin Sheikh Milani

Data & Product Engineer

Specializing in Machine Learning, Monte Carlo Simulation & Web Development

Scroll down

Skills & Tools

Comprehensive technical skills spanning data science, machine learning, and software development

Statistics & Probability / Decision Science

Expertise in probabilistic modeling and statistical analysis

Random Variables & Distributions

Expert

Working with discrete/continuous distributions, density/cumulative functions, conditional probability

Hypothesis Testing

Advanced

Test design, p-value calculation, sample size determination, power analysis

Regression & Model Evaluation

Advanced

Understanding bias-variance tradeoff, overfitting, cross-validation, evaluation metrics

Simulation Modeling

Expert

Modeling stochastic processes, uncertainty quantification, scenario analysis

Distribution Fitting

Advanced

Goodness-of-fit methods, candidate distribution selection, validation techniques

Monte Carlo Simulation

Specialization in probabilistic simulation and risk analysis

Sampling Strategies

Expert

Latin Hypercube, importance sampling, variance reduction techniques

Scenario Modeling

Expert

Experimental design, input variable definition, baseline vs improvement scenarios

Sensitivity Analysis

Advanced

Tornado plots, correlation analysis, key parameter identification

Output Interpretation

Expert

Distribution analysis, percentiles, Value at Risk, risk measures

Machine Learning

Practical experience in modeling and optimization

Linear & Multivariate Regression

Advanced

OLS, Ridge, Lasso, ElasticNet with regularization and feature selection

Classification

Advanced

Logistic Regression, Naive Bayes, k-NN, SVM, Decision Trees, Random Forest

Gradient Boosting

Advanced

XGBoost, LightGBM, CatBoost - conceptual understanding and implementation

Neural Networks

Intermediate

MLP, CNN fundamentals, RNN/LSTM/GRU - basic architecture understanding

Reinforcement Learning

Familiar

Basic understanding of Q-learning and policy gradients

Deep Learning

Experience with modern architectures and model training

Fully Connected Networks

Intermediate

MLP for regression and classification with multiple hidden layers

Convolutional Networks

Familiar

Understanding convolution, pooling and application in vision tasks

Recurrent Networks

Familiar

LSTM, GRU for sequential data and time series forecasting

Training & Regularization

Advanced

Loss functions, optimization (SGD/Adam), dropout, batch norm, early stopping

Optimization

Advanced

Learning rate scheduling, gradient clipping, convergence monitoring

Data & SQL

Database work and analytical queries

Data Cleaning

Advanced

Handling missing values, outliers, normalization, categorical encoding

Analytical Queries

Advanced

Joins, aggregations, window functions, subqueries for business intelligence

Schema Design

Intermediate

Normalization, relationships, constraints, basic optimization

PostgreSQL

Advanced

Stored procedures, indexing, performance tuning, JSON operations

Python & ML Tools

Complete ecosystem for data science and machine learning

NumPy & Pandas

Expert

Data manipulation, vectorization, efficient large-scale operations

Scikit-learn

Advanced

Pipelines, preprocessing, model selection, evaluation metrics

Matplotlib & Seaborn

Advanced

Data visualization, statistical plots, publication-quality figures

PyTorch

Intermediate

Dynamic computation graphs, autograd, custom layers, training loops

Statsmodels

Intermediate

Statistical modeling, hypothesis testing, time series analysis

Software Engineering

Modern development practices and collaboration tools

Git & GitHub

Advanced

Version control, branching strategies, code review, collaboration

REST APIs

Advanced

Design patterns, authentication, rate limiting, documentation

Django

Advanced

Full-stack development, ORM, authentication, security best practices

Testing & Code Quality

Intermediate

Pytest, unit testing, integration testing, code coverage

Web & Product

Frontend development and product design

HTML/CSS/JavaScript

Advanced

Modern web standards, responsive design, accessibility, performance

React

Intermediate

Component architecture, state management, hooks, performance optimization

UI/UX Design

Intermediate

User-centered design, prototyping, usability testing, design systems

Product Development

Advanced

Agile methodologies, user research, feature prioritization, metrics-driven development

Loading projects...

Experience

My professional journey in software development and data analysis

Timo

Software Developer

Present

Developing and maintaining a project management web application using Django and PostgreSQL

Responsibilities

  • Implementing end-to-end new features from design to deployment
  • Database design and SQL query optimization
  • Performance improvements through pagination and query optimization
  • Team collaboration, code review, and development process participation
  • Implementing REST APIs for frontend integration
  • Managing frontend state and architecture with JavaScript

Technologies

DjangoPostgreSQLHTMLCSSJavaScriptGit

Key Achievements

Developed analytical dashboard for project metrics tracking

Education

Academic background and university experiences

Shahid Beheshti University Logo

Bachelor's in Industrial Engineering

Shahid Beheshti University

GPA: 3.9Currently studying

Key Achievements & Experiences

  • Practical experience in process optimization and system analysis
  • Hands-on projects in simulation and modeling
  • Strong foundation in statistics, probability, and programming

Get In Touch

I'm available for collaborations, projects, or questions

Available for

  • Freelance projects
  • Technical consulting
  • Open source contributions
  • Job opportunities